The Role: Want to be a part of our exciting growth journey? We are looking for a talented, passionate, and motivated individual to join our team as an IT Support in Mexico or Colombia supporting our global team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ing and maintaining our company’s IT infrastructure, ensuring optimal performance, security, and availability of all IT systems and services.

Key Responsibilities

User Support: Provide technical support to employees, resolving hardware and software issues promptly via our helpdesk system. Procurement: Endpoint and software procurement for employees. Software/System Administration: Manage, Design, Implement and support software systems used by staff. Compliance: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and standards, including data protection and privacy laws, ensure company is in compliance with SOC2 and ISO27001 standards. Network Management: Configure, maintain, and troubleshoot network hardware and software, including routers, switches, firewalls, and VPNs. Security: Implement and monitor security measures to protect data, systems, and networks from cyber threats. Backup and Recovery: Develop and maintain backup and recovery procedures to ensure data integrity and availability. Software Management: Install, update, and manage software applications and licenses. Documentation: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of IT systems, processes, and procedures. Who You Are: 2+ years of experience in IT administration or a similar role. Excellent communication skills with a customer focused mindset Fluent in English Exposure and experience working with regional and/or global teams Experience working in a tech start-up/scale-up or SaaS environment Remote troubleshooting Proficiency in endpoint, network and system administration. Strong knowledge of cybersecurity principles and practices. Exc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Strong collaborator with an attitude embracing growth, hands-on execution, adaptability, and the scale-up spirit.
